Z5 Enlisted Aide
Overview
The Enlisted Aide specialty identifies positions requiring Soldiers qualified in enlisted aide duties and functions. These positions are on a General Officer's personal staff and require enlisted aide qualifications.

What the Work Involves
- Schedule staff hours and assign duties.
- Instruct cooks or other workers in the preparation, cooking, garnishing, or presentation of food.
- Order or requisition food or other supplies needed to ensure efficient operation.
- Monitor sanitation practices to ensure that employees follow standards and regulations.
- Cook foodstuffs according to menus, special dietary or nutritional restrictions, or numbers of portions to be served.
